AXIS Communications, a Swedish company and a leading provider of network video solutions, designed the 206M for applications demanding superior image quality. The product was eventually discontinued, with hardware support and RMA services ending on September 30, 2012. Despite this official obsolescence, many of these cameras remained operational for years, continuing to broadcast their live feeds over the open internet.
